scikit-video: Video Processing Routines for SciPy
scikit-video is a Python library designed for video processing, offering a suite of routines for tasks like I/O, quality metrics, and temporal filtering. Intended as a companion to scikit-image, it provides video-specific algorithms and aims for flexibility and GPU compute capabilities. This project offers a research-oriented alternative to existing frameworks, built entirely in Python.
vidgear: High-Performance Cross-Platform Video Processing Framework in Python
vidgear is a high-performance, cross-platform Python framework for advanced video processing. It provides a comprehensive, multi-threaded, and asyncio API for real-time video capture, writing, streaming, and network transfer. This framework simplifies complex media operations, enabling developers to build robust applications with ease.

EasyWhisperUI: A Cross-Platform Desktop App for Whisper Model Transcription
EasyWhisperUI is a fast, local desktop application designed for transcribing audio and video using the Whisper model. It offers GPU acceleration across Windows, macOS, and Linux, providing a user-friendly interface for various transcription tasks. The application supports features like live transcription, batch processing, and translation, making it a versatile tool for media processing.
YouTube Summarizer: AI-Powered Summaries for YouTube Videos and Playlists
YouTube Summarizer is a Flask web application designed to generate concise, AI-powered summaries of YouTube videos and entire playlists. It leverages advanced AI models like Google Gemini and OpenAI GPT, extracts transcripts, and can even convert summaries into audio using Google's Text-to-Speech API, offering a comprehensive tool for efficient content digestion.
